Yes mine works flawlessly. I had said I was going to ask for you already. So here is some information he gave me on mine. He is not an expert btw so take everything with a grain of salt (but he's helped me install other equipment in the car before, so I trust him).

He wired mine to switches to operate the on/off functionality for movies/camera views. As far as the reverse, he didn't do that for mine since I had no camera for reverse (don't need). However about this he said you might want to wire it to the power going to the reverse light?!

As for the parking brake sensor, as I said he ran it to a toggle switch w/ ground (and an additional one for the brake itself that had to be tapped 3 times to another toggle button). There were 2 wires he had to use... both were yellow BUT one had a blue stripe, and the other a black. Each were for 2 different things (one was brake, other was parking brake I guess). He doesn't remember which was which but for sure how to get to them is under the steering wheel column, theres a big panel (only one I see besides the little fuse box) and right under where the panel meets sterring wheel, give it a tug and the clips should snap off from the hooks and it should rotate down... I found that you can actually take it off completely if you need to by letting it hang all the way down then moving the sides of the panel toward the seat and then moving it downward at the same time.

Then after you get in there theres a cluster of wires... see which has the TWO yellow wires (one with black, one with blue stripe).
You could I guess hook it up to one and if it doesn't work then... but atleast that is something to work with.

He doesn't know about the reverse wire on my car as far as color goes.
